Matplotlib.axes.Axes.get_tightbbox() in Python

Matplotlib is a library in Python and it is numerical – mathematical extension for NumPy library. The Axes Class contains most of the figure elements: Axis, Tick, Line2D, Text, Polygon, etc., and sets the coordinate system. And the instances of Axes supports callbacks through a callbacks attribute.

matplotlib.axes.Axes.get_tightbbox() Function

The Axes.get_tightbbox() function in axes module of matplotlib library is used to return the tight bounding box of the axes, including axis and their decorators.

Syntax: Axes.get_tightbbox(self, renderer, call_axes_locator=True, bbox_extra_artists=None)

Parameters: This method accepts the following parameters.

  • renderer : This parameter is the RendererBase instance
    renderer that will be used to draw the figures.
  • bbox_extra_artists : This parameter is the list of artists to include in the tight bounding box.
  • call_axes_locator : This parameter is the list of artists to include in the tight bounding box.

Returns: This method return the bounding box in figure pixel coordinates.

Below examples illustrate the matplotlib.axes.Axes.get_tightbbox() function in matplotlib.axes:
